Liverpool made sure to put an end to a run of three (3) straight defeats with a 2-0 victory over Fulham in the Premier League match at Anfield on Saturday 11 April, 2026.
The outcome helped ease the pressure on the Reds Dutch head coach, Arne Slot, after three (3) consecutive defeats against Paris Saint-Germaine (PSG), 2-0 in the Uefa Champions League; Manchester City, 4-0 in the FA Cup quarter finals; and Brighton, 2-1 in the Premier League.
Rio Ngumoha emerged the youngest goalscorer for Liverpool after opening the scoring for the hosts in the 36th minute at the age of seventeen (17).
The English attacking midfielder converted Florian Wirtz’ assist to place Liverpool in front.
Mohamed Salah netted the second against the Cottagers to earn the Reds maximum points after Cody Gakpo had provided in the 40th minute. It was Salah’s second top flight goal since November.
Slot’s Liverpool will now be looking to overturn a two-goal deficit they suffered against PSG in the Uefa Champions League 2025/26 quarter final first leg in Paris when they face again in the second leg at Anfield on Tuesday 14 April, 2026.
Salah, who recorded twenty-nine (29) goals in the Premier League 2024/25, has just six (6) goals this season so far.
Fulham took control of the showdown after the break, Sasa Lukic’s goal was ruled out for offside and Rodrigo Muniz failed to convert a free header.
